Stokk

By CAO

The Stokk is the fourth entry in CAO's Arcana series, developed in collaboration with Peter Stokkebye, the Danish pipe tobacco house, both of which are owned by Scandinavian Tobacco Group. The collaboration is built around a concept that has no real precedent in handmade cigars: the filler is divided into two distinct sections, each loaded with a different rare tobacco, so that the character of the cigar deliberately shifts halfway through. The first half burns through Dominican andullo, the same densely fermented, palm-pod-aged tobacco introduced in the Mortal Coil. At the midpoint, the flame reaches Cyprian Latakia, a fire-cured tobacco from Cyprus that is a cornerstone of English-style pipe tobacco blends and appears here in a premium handmade cigar. Honduran tobacco rounds out the filler in both halves. The wrapper is a US Broadleaf over a Nicaraguan binder. The wooden boxes are finished with rune-like markings in tribute to Stokkebye's Scandinavian roots. Released August 2025, limited to 3,500 boxes of 20. Available in a single belicoso. Made at the STG Estelí factory in Nicaragua.
